Practical Strategies to Incorporate Discipline:
Creating a Structured Study Environment:
A well-organized study environment is conducive to discipline. Students should designate a quiet and clutter-free space for studying, equipped with all necessary materials. This environment minimizes distractions and allows for focused learning.
Setting Realistic Goals:
Setting achievable short-term and long-term goals is essential. These goals provide a sense of purpose and direction, motivating students to remain disciplined in their efforts to reach them.
Using Time Management Tools:
Time management tools, such as planners, calendars, and digital apps, can aid in effective scheduling. Students can allocate time for studying, leisure, and other activities, ensuring a balanced approach to their routines.
